Underarm hair is the composition of hair in the underarm area. This hair starts to appear at puberty, and growth is usually complete by end of teen age.
Underarm hair provides increased surface area on which bacteria can thrive. Religious reasons and personal cleanliness requirements led to removal of underarm hairs. In Islamic culture both men and women practice removal of underarm hair.
Swimmers removes hair to make their body more streamlined and bodybuilders remove for aesthetic reasons.
In the west practice of removal of underarm hair began around 1915, when magazines showed women with shaved underarms. Safety razor made removal of underarm hair feasible.

What are the effects of shaving underarm hair?
Shaving armpit hair must be performed frequently. Armpit can darken over a period of time if shaved regularly. Shaved hair grows back looking darker and feeling more coarse. Hair regrowth after shaving is immediate.
Why should one choose waxing over shaving?
Waxing removes entire hair which takes up to 3 weeks to grow back. Hair that grows after waxing feels softer than before. Waxing uproots hair from its follicles for long lasting and smoothest results. Warm waxing is preferred to remove hair from underarms. Waxing not only removes hair but also exfoliates the top layer of dead skin cells.
Two types of wax are used: hard and liquid. Liquid wax is heated to consistency of warm honey and after application removed with muslin cloth. Hard wax is heated until consistency of molasses and most suitable for sensitive areas.
As it cools, it wraps hair for easy and comfort removal. Hard wax contains Aloe Vera and lavender. Liquid hot wax is recommended for less painful underarm hair waxing.
What precautions should be taken before waxing?
Hair should be at least 1/4" long and armpits should be scrubbed on the day to be waxed before treatment. The women’s skin is most sensitive during first three days prior to and first three days of their periods, so waxing should be avoided during these days.
Area to be waxed should be washed with soap and water and dried well. Any makeup, lotions or deodorants may prevent removing hair. Wax should not be applied on broken, cracked, soar or sunburn skin.
Under arm waxing would not cost more than $20.00 and can be done at home or salon. It won’t take more than 15 minutes to wax underarms.

Post waxing care
Waxed area should not be exposed to sun for 24 hours. No harsh creams or makeup should be applied. Waxed skin just requires a gentle massage with baby lotion. Applying cold compresses can reduce the redness of skin.
